tslint-consistent-codestyle is a TypeScript library typically used in Code Quality, Code Analyzer applications. tslint-consistent-codestyle has no bugs, it has no vulnerabilities, it has a Permissive License and it has low support. You can download it from GitHub.

Collection of awesome rules to extend TSLint

            Angular 11 is not running ngcc
            Asked 2021-Apr-19 at 19:46

            I have an old Angular application, which I have upgraded from Angular 9 to Angular 11. (It had many stable upgrades throughout the years, starting from Angular 2)

            My problem is, that the ngcc is not running ng build:

            ...

            ANSWER

            Answered 2021-Feb-03 at 14:10

            My problem was that an another tsconfig file was overwriting the root's definitions, and turned off ivy and ngcc altogether.
